1964 Ford Falcon Sprint Street-legal Road, Race & Rally Car

Post by prorallycodriver »

We built this one for a customer.
Image

Image

Fiberglass hood, front fenders, trunk lid, front and rear bumpers
Chassis seam welded for strength
Cobra-style "Monte Carlo bar" between front shock towers
Locking hood and trunk pins
Lexan side and rear windows
H4 100 watt high beams/80 watt low beams with PIAA relays
CIBIE bi-oscar auxiliary fog/driving lights
Seven 16” X 7” wide Dicastal Type 99 aluminum alloy wheels with Yokohama A520 225/50ZR16 tires
Aluminum skid pan

289 c.i. V8 built for strength and reliability by Ford V8 racing motor specialists Racer Walsh
285.9BHP at 5800rpm; 288.5ft.-lbs torque at
Canton 9 quarts baffled oilpan
Ford Motorsport #M6600-D2 high volume oil pump
Ford Motorsport #M6268A302 full roller timing chain
Crower Sportsman SP-91225B connecting rods
Keith Black KB115 18% silicone hyperutectic alloy flat top pistons
Speedpro #R9343 piston rings
Ford Motorsport #M6500A302 lifters
ARP 134-710 rocker studs
Harland Sharp roller rocker arms
ARP 154-4205 head studs
Ford Motorsport M6049 L303 GT40 heads
Crane #363841 camshaft
Ford Motorsport #6582E302 tall aluminum valve covers
Mallory #2555101 Dual Point distributor
Accel high-temperature copper core 8mm ignition wires
Edelbrock Performer #2121 intake manifold
Holley 0-4776 type 4150 600cfm 4-barrel double pumper carburetor
Tilton 54-10018 high torque starter
Aluminum radiator
Oil cooler mounted beside radiator
Ford Motorsport M6375A302B billet steel 10.5” flywheel
RAM Automotive 92794 Muscle Car Series clutch
Borg-Warner T-10 4-speed transmission
Strange Engineering H1117 Ford 9-inch steel differential housing with strengthening back brace
Ford 9-inch Trac-Lok limited slip differential; Richmond Gear 3.50 ratio ring & pinion
Moser Engineering rear axles

Image

Doug Thorley Tri-Y ceramic coated headers
Flowmaster 50 Series Delta Flow mufflers
Hedman Hedders Hot Tips #17150 Flat Angle Rolled rectangular chrome exhaust tips
Side exhaust exits in front of rear wheel arches

Image

Total Control Products COLV60-65 front conversion:aluminum upper & lower control arms, upper shock mount, strut rods, and lower shock mount, threaded couplers with jam nuts for adjusting camber, caster and toe.
Aldan Eagle coilover front shock absorbers with threaded collars for height adjustment, 12-position rebound and 6-position compression valving adjustments.
Total Control Products MRCKF60-65 rack & pinion steering conversion
1-1/8" diameter front sway bar
Evolution Motorsports Vintage Watts Link System with 6061-T6 aluminum links and Teflon lined spherical rod ends
KYB Gas-a-just KG5517 rear shock absorbers

Image

SSBC front discs conversion kit A120-2: 4-Piston, 43mm aluminum calipers on 11.25” X 0.8125” rotors
SSBC rear discs conversion kit A110-7: 4-piston, 43mm aluminum calipers on 11.25" X 0.9375” rotors
EBC Yellowstuff DP41157R brake pads (same pads on all 4 corners)
Dual bowl master cylinder
Interior front/rear brake bias adjuster
Hydraulic "fly-off" rear hand brake
Castrol SRF brake fluid

Image

Steel welded, gusseted and padded roll cage with dual door bars. Has been accepted at FIA, SCCA and CARS events.
Fuel Safe 22 gallon fuel cell with two FACIT electric fuel pumps, switchable from inside the cockpit
Sparco lightweight FIA homologated competition driver and co-driver seats
M&R 3" five point rotary cam SFI approved driver and co-driver harnesses, date stamped Aug. 2008
Electrical cut-out switch operable from both inside and outside the car
Autometer auxiliary gauges: tachometer, oil pressure, water temperature, volt meter
Flexible navigation light
Co-driver foot brace
Wiring and mounts in place for Halda Twinmaster, Tag Heuer clock and Coralba rally compute (Halda Twinmaster and Tag Heuer clock shown in pictures are not included)
Dual helmet holders behind driver seat. (Helmets shown in photos are not included)
Hook between seats to hang practice headsets
Two 5-lb Halon fire extinguishers mounted behind seats, within easy reach of both driver and co-driver
Front and rear tow hooks
